F-Secure Mobile Anti-Virus

Today's challenges

The first viruses have emerged for mobile terminals and it is possible to create malicious code that makes a smartphone unusable. A malware incident may result in end user support load, terminal downtime, negative customer experience, slow service adoption, and bad publicity. Protection against harmful content is required on every terminal, but smartphone users should not be troubled with security more than necessary.

The solution

Mobile operators and terminal vendors are the natural antivirus service providers for phone users. The easiest and the most efficient way to offer the required protection is a hosted service, which allows automated distribution of the antivirus software and updates directly to the mobile device over a wireless connection. F-Secure Mobile Anti-Virus is the most comprehensive solution in the market for protecting mobile terminals against terminals against harmful content such as viruses, worms and trojans. It provides real-time on-device protection with automatic over-the-air antivirus updates through a patented SMS update mechanism or HTTPS connections.

Key features

  • Transparent, real-time protection against harmful content in the device and on the memory cards
  • Automatic antivirus database updates from F-Secure Anti-Virus Research to the mobile terminals over an HTTPS data connection, or incrementally with SMS messages
  • Automatic detection of data connections (e.g. GPRS, WLAN, UMTS) for updates
  • Over-the-air activation of the antivirus service through HTTP
  • Automatic self-updates of the F-Secure Mobile Anti-Virus client
  • Digitally signed antivirus databases and virus definition database updates
  • Secure web interfaces for the channel partners and support administrators for sales and subscription management
  • Support for localization, customization and co-branding of all user interfaces
